Shading - Polygon Rendering and Ray Tracing Methods
When one thing is under the exposure of light, so the rays of light are distributed over the surface and there the distribution of intensity pattern depends extremely on the shape of that thing. Here to represent that 3D scene on computer we want to do rendering, that is transforming the 3-D image into a 2-D image, and due to this rendering there is an option of loss of information like height, depth and so on, of an object in the scene. Therefore to preserve this takes different Illumination models into consideration, for saving the information embedded in 3-D scene and allow it not be lost whereas transforming it in to 2-D scene. Thus here we study in some detail the type of rendering techniques and shading.
